Fendt 1.2.0A – EDC / EMR: B035 - Sensor, hand throttle

Issue description

A break in the wiring, a short circuit, or an implausible signal (too high or too low) coming from the idle/hand throttle sensor. A faulty 8.5 V supply can also trigger this fault, causing the tractor to enter a restricted operating mode.

Check the cause

  1. Read sub-codes using the SERDIA diagnostic tool to identify the specific internal error (often listed as FC: 008A).

  2. Check the 8.5 V power supply to the sensor, specifically verifying Fuse 26 which protects this circuit.

  3. Inspect wiring and connectors for a break or short circuit between the B035 sensor and the EDC/EMR. Pay special attention to separation points (e.g., connector X183 on the right mudguard on 300 Vario models).

  4. Test the sensor signal using a multimeter to verify if the potentiometer is outputting a smooth, plausible voltage sweep when the hand throttle is moved.

Repair steps

  1. Disconnect Power

    Turn off the ignition and disconnect the battery to prevent electrical spikes.

  2. Access the Sensor

    Locate the B035 hand throttle sensor inside the right-hand control console in the cab.

  3. Remove the Console

    Carefully remove the control console cover panels to expose the internal switches and potentiometers.

  4. Remove the Faulty Sensor

    Disconnect the electrical harness connector from the B035 hand throttle sensor. Unbolt or unclip the sensor from the throttle lever mechanism.

  5. Install the New Sensor

    Mount the replacement OEM sensor into the console and reconnect the wiring harness.

  6. Reassembly

    Reinstall the control console panels and reconnect the battery.

  7. Clear Codes and Calibrate

    Connect the SERDIA diagnostic tool to clear the 1.2.0A (FC: 008A) fault code. Test the hand throttle to ensure the engine RPM responds correctly and the code does not return.
